AUGUSTA, Ga. - Mrs. Maude Frances Crawford, 92, entered into rest on January 15, 2015 at home with her family by her side. Mrs. Crawford was a native of Augusta and the daughter of the late Mr. and Mrs. George Dunbar Boyd, Sr. Before her retirement, she thoroughly enjoyed her work at Oak Grove Baptist Church Day Care Center. Her favorite activities were gardening and spending time with her many grandchildren. She and her husband John traveled extensively and spent many years in Germany and Austria during his 37 years of service in the U.S. Army.
